Я изучаю QA: Тестирование Android приложения в стиле “обезьяны” при помощи утилиты Monkey в Android Studio
Содержание
Pair testing(Парное тестирование) –выполняется только тестировщиками с разным уровнем знаний и опыта (такое сочетание поможет поделиться взглядами и идеями). После тестирования и устранения имеющихся ошибок наступает этап предрелизного тестирования. После этого этапа проверки мобильное приложение готово к публикации в магазинах App Store и Google Play. По всей видимости, компания ThL считает, что уже достигла определенной степени известности, и теперь пришло время браться за инновации.
Розничная стоимость новинки составит 3000 гривен за версию с 2 ГБ ОЗУ и 32 ГБ ПЗУ. Изначально курсор очень непослушный, двигается с огромной скоростью и не всегда в том направлении, в котором нужно. Повозившись с настройками можно добиться оптимальных результатов, например, для обычной работы лучше немного понизить и частоту, и чувствительность сенсора, в подобном monkey testing это режиме, все-таки, работать привычнее. При установке, в некоторых случаях, требуется файл hidusb.sys из дистрибутива Windows и обязательная перезагрузка. Кроме того, имеется возможность сохранять до пяти профилей настроек, сохранять конфигурацию в файл и обновлять прошивку. Чувствительность изменяется «на ходу» из любого приложения по нажатию одной кнопки.
Тестирование по Sales
Чаще всего такое тестирование выполняется, когда владелец продукта не обладает конкретными целями, проектной документацией и ранее поставленными задачами. При этом тестировщик полагается на свое общее представление о продукте, сравнение с похожими продуктами, собственный опыт. Однако при тестировании ad-hoc имеет смысл владеть общей информацией о продукте, особенно если проект очень сложный и большой. Поэтому нужно хорошее представление о целях проекта, его назначении и основных функциях и возможностях. – подход управления проектами для гибкой разработки программного обеспечения.
Это, скорее, подход,который можно применить к любому виду тестирования. Также, исследовательское тестированиене должно выполняться небрежно, в спешке и без подготовки. Исследовательское тестирование может проводиться вручную, а может осуществляться с широким применением средств автоматизации, т.е. Рынок мобильных устройств растет в разы быстрее рынка десктопных компьютеров, позволяя реализовывать новые возможности для развития и продвижения самых передовых бизнес идей. Вместе с тем возрастает и спрос на тестировщиков мобильных приложений.
Случаи, когда автотесты действительно целесообразны, учитывая затраты времени и денег на их создание и поддержку, могут быть определены мануальным тестировщиком. Именно он является единственным человеком, который лучше знает, что будет целесообразно и выгодно автоматизировать, а что дешевле еще несколько раз перепройти вручную. Имея широкие знания о продукте и его технических характеристиках, мануальный тестировщик может проанализировать риски и слабые места, на основании которых может дать самые ценные советы автоматизатору. Это довольно грубое объяснение, но, по сути, автотесты — это код, проверяющий код. Если бы люди умели писать его безупречно, то спрос на тестирование значительно упал бы.
Но этот выбор должен быть осуществлен не на основе какого-нибудь мифа о смерти мануального тестирования, а на основе ваших реальных способностей. Роль тестировщика не ограничивается нажатием кнопок и выполнением базовых сценариев. В конце концов, автотест не может задать себе вопрос «удобно ли мне использовать этот элемент?
Действительно ли мануальное тестирование умирает?
Суть сплит-тестирования заключается как раз в том, чтобы выяснить, с каких точек входа удается вернее вовлечь публику. Эта тема стоит на грани маркетинга и разработки мобильного приложения и требует постоянного вмешательства маркетологов, дизайнеров и программистов. — процесс тестирования программного обеспечения, используя специальные программы.
- Корректность работы мобильного приложения на смартфонах и планшетах с типами связи 2G, 3G и 4G.
- Поэтому приложение надо тестировать еще на этапе разработки.
- Для начала в ход пускаются smoke-тесты, чтобы проверить готовность к тестированию цельного продукта (в нашем случае – мобильное приложение).
- Мы не задавались целью найти все отличия, но на первый взгляд, оболочка совершенно такая же, как и у основной массы МТК-смартфонов.
- Ad-hoc тестированиемы часто используем в нашей жизни, возьмем, к примеру, обычный поход в супермаркет.
Корректность работы мобильного приложения на смартфонах и планшетах с типами связи 2G, 3G и 4G. В тестировании мобильных приложений мы делаем особый акцент на работе с платформой Android, как с наиболее распространенной мобильной ОС на данный момент. Данный курс направлен на то, чтобы помочь вам преодолеть первоначальные трудности, возникающие при тестировании мобильных приложений.
Monkeyjob Независимая лаборатория пользовательских тестирований — обзоры, тесты, полезные советы
Если это для Вас может быть интересно, пожалуйста, напишите мне по эл.почте или через форму обратной связи на нашем сайте. Наша компания участвует в организации конференции, посвященной IoT. Мы ищем сильных спикеров и мы хотели бы обсудить с Вами возможность Вашего выступления. Даже не вдаваясь в детали, просто из «Brute Force» в названии, понятно, что речь идёт о несложных на смысловом уровне, но очень ресурсоёмких задачах.
Свободное тестирование(ad-hoc testing)– это вид тестирования, который выполняется без подготовки к тестированию продукта, без определения ожидаемых результатов, проектирования тестовых сценариев. Оно не требует никакой документации, планирования, процессов, которых следует придерживаться при выполнении тестирования. Такой способ тестирования в большинстве случаев дает большее количество заведенных отчётов об ошибке. Это обусловлено тем, что тестировщик на первых шагах приступает к тестированию основной функциональной части продукта и выполняет как позитивные, так и негативные варианты возможных сценариев. Исследовательское тестирование— это одновременное изучение программного продукта, проектирование тестов и их выполнение.
Вопросы и ответы на них, для создания специализированных тестов по QA
— процесс ручной проверки программного обеспечения на наличие ошибок. — проверка работы программного обеспечения при различных конфигурациях системы. — это процесс оценки конечного продукта, необходимо проверить, соответствует ли программное обеспечение https://deveducation.com/ ожиданиям и требованиям клиента. Это динамичный механизм проверки и тестирования фактического продукта. Оба метода часто используются в проектах, а также являются неотъемлемой частью знаний и опыта современного тестировщика программного обеспечения.
Тестирование сайта Мелетон
Я даю своё согласие на обработку персональных данных в соответствии с данной Политикой конфиденциальности. Когда мобильное приложение оказывается в магазине, оно уже должно быть идеально. Наличие багов отпугнет пользователей, и потом, сколько бы вы не доказывали, что все исправлено, повторно применять продукт станут лишь единицы и то, при условии, что аналога нет. Нажимая «Зарегистрироваться», вы подтверждаете, что прочли и соглашаетесь с политикой конфиденциальности и условиями использования.
Например, в количестве тематических публикаций, являющихся результатами исследований (только в свободном доступе их тысячи). В развитии инструментальных средств – от высокоуровневого моделирования встраиваемых систем до крайне специфического аппаратно-программного тестирования. Этот вид тестирования охватывает верификацию каждой функции или метода изолированно друг от друга, чтобы доказать, что все части сами по себе работоспособны.
Тестирование показало, что i7-6700K в целом оказывается предпочтительнее предшественника, несмотря на меньшую заявленную частоту (4,0/4,2 ГГц против 4,0/4,4 ГГц). Особенно отчетливо разница видна в Cinebench R11.5, Passmark и Geekbench 3 при работе всех ядер CPU. Для улучшения работы сайта и его взаимодействия с пользователями мы используем файлы cookie.
– специалист, занимающийся разработкой программного обеспечения. — интенсивное использование почти готовой версии продукта с целью выявить и исправить как можно больше дефектов перед окончательным выпуском для пользователей. — дефект; несоответствие фактического результата выполнения программы ожидаемому результату.